Earnings for Computer Information Systems Graduates from Southeast Missouri State University

Graduates of Southeast Missouri State University’s Computer Information Systems program report the following median earnings (per the U.S. Department of Education’s College Scorecard):

Median earnings by years after graduation for Computer Information Systems at Southeast Missouri State University
Years After Graduation Median Earnings
1 year $50,908
2 years $53,358
3 years $62,604
4 years $76,554
5 years $84,685

How do these earnings stack up against the rest of the school? Four years out, Computer Information Systems graduates from Southeast Missouri State University take home a median $76,554, compared with $54,353 for all Southeast Missouri State University graduates — about 41% higher than the school-wide median.

Computer Information Systems earnings compared with all majors at Southeast Missouri State University

Median Debt at Graduation

Typical debt at graduation for Computer Information Systems graduates from Southeast Missouri State University comes in at $22,948.

Student Demographics & Diversity

Below you’ll find the composition of Computer Information Systems graduates at Southeast Missouri State University, broken down by degree level.

Across all degree levels, Computer Information Systems graduates at Southeast Missouri State University are 31% women (117) and 69% men (262).

Computer Information Systems Bachelor’s Program at Southeast Missouri State University

Of the 53 bachelor’s computer information systems graduates at Southeast Missouri State University, 19% were women (10) and 81% were men (43).

Southeast Missouri State University gender breakdown of Computer Information Systems Bachelor's degree recipients

Computer Information Systems Master’s Program at Southeast Missouri State University

Among the 325 master’s computer information systems graduates at Southeast Missouri State University, 33% were women (106) and 67% were men (219).
